Sightseeing in India and How Learning Hindi Can Enhance Your Experience

India, a land of breathtaking landscapes, ancient history, and vibrant cultures, offers an unparalleled sightseeing experience. Whether you are marveling at the architectural wonder of the Taj Mahal, exploring the bustling streets of Delhi, or trekking in the Himalayas, knowing Hindi can greatly enrich your journey. Let’s explore the must-visit destinations in India and why learning Hindi can be an invaluable skill for travelers.


1. Must-Visit Sightseeing Destinations in India

A. The Golden Triangle – Delhi, Agra, Jaipur

The Golden Triangle is India’s most popular tourist circuit, covering three iconic cities.

  • Delhi – Visit historical sites like the Red Fort, India Gate, and Qutub Minar.

  • Agra – Experience the beauty of the Taj Mahal, Agra Fort, and Fatehpur Sikri.

  • Jaipur – Explore the grand palaces like Hawa Mahal and Amber Fort.

Useful Hindi Phrases:

  • Yeh Taj Mahal kitni door hai? (यह ताज महल कितनी दूर है?) – How far is the Taj Mahal?

  • Mujhe ek guide chahiye. (मुझे एक गाइड चाहिए।) – I need a guide.

B. Spiritual Retreats – Varanasi, Rishikesh, Amritsar

India is home to spiritual hubs where travelers seek peace and enlightenment.

  • Varanasi – Witness the mesmerizing Ganga Aarti at the ghats.

  • Rishikesh – A paradise for yoga lovers and adventure seekers.

  • Amritsar – Visit the Golden Temple and experience the Wagah Border ceremony.

Useful Hindi Phrases:

  • Yeh mandir kahaan hai? (यह मंदिर कहाँ है?) – Where is this temple?

  • Kya aap mujhe ganga aarti ka samay bata sakte hain? (क्या आप मुझे गंगा आरती का समय बता सकते हैं?) – Can you tell me the timing of the Ganga Aarti?

C. Nature & Adventure – Kerala, Himachal Pradesh, Rajasthan

India offers diverse landscapes, from serene backwaters to towering mountains.

  • Kerala – Enjoy houseboat rides in Alleppey and tea plantations in Munnar.

  • Himachal Pradesh – Go trekking in Manali, Shimla, and Spiti Valley.

  • Rajasthan – Experience the vast Thar Desert and camel safaris in Jaisalmer.

Useful Hindi Phrases:

  • Mujhe yahan ka best trekking spot bataiye. (मुझे यहाँ का बेस्ट ट्रेकिंग स्पॉट बताइए।) – Tell me the best trekking spot here.

  • Yahan par safar kaise karein? (यहाँ पर सफ़र कैसे करें?) – How do I travel around here?


2. How Learning Hindi Enhances Your Travel Experience

A. Easier Communication with Locals

While English is widely spoken in cities, many rural areas primarily use Hindi. Knowing Hindi helps in making meaningful connections with locals, whether it’s asking for directions or striking up a conversation.

Example:

  • Kya aap madad kar sakte hain? (क्या आप मदद कर सकते हैं?) – Can you help me?

  • Yeh jagah kitni khoobsurat hai! (यह जगह कितनी खूबसूरत है!) – This place is so beautiful!

B. Better Bargaining in Markets

Shopping in India’s vibrant bazaars is a fun experience, but it’s even better when you can bargain in Hindi!

Example:

  • Iska asli daam kya hai? (इसका असली दाम क्या है?) – What is the actual price of this?

  • Mujhe thoda sasta milega? (मुझे थोड़ा सस्ता मिलेगा?) – Can I get it for a lower price?

C. Enjoying Local Food Like a Pro

Trying local dishes is a must in India! Ordering in Hindi makes the experience even more immersive.

Example:

  • Ek plate butter chicken aur naan dena. (एक प्लेट बटर चिकन और नान देना।) – Give me one plate of butter chicken and naan.

  • Kya yahan ka khaana spicy hai? (क्या यहाँ का खाना स्पाइसी है?) – Is the food here spicy?

D. Navigating Public Transport with Confidence

Getting around India using buses, trains, and auto-rickshaws is much easier when you know Hindi.

Example:

  • Mujhe railway station jaana hai. (मुझे रेलवे स्टेशन जाना है।) – I need to go to the railway station.

  • Yeh bus kaha tak jaayegi? (यह बस कहाँ तक जाएगी?) – Where will this bus go?


3. Fun Ways to Learn Hindi While Traveling

A. Engage with Locals

Practice speaking with shopkeepers, auto drivers, and hotel staff.

B. Read Signboards and Menus

Try reading Hindi signboards at stations and restaurants to enhance your vocabulary.

C. Watch Bollywood Movies & Listen to Hindi Songs

Movies and music are great tools to improve Hindi comprehension and pronunciation.

D. Join a Language Exchange Group

Find locals interested in practicing English and exchange language skills!
